The Stanhope House To Reopen April 15th

originally published: 04/05/2021

(STANHOPE, NJ) — Finally some good news for the live music scene! The Stanhope House, one of New Jersey’s oldest live-music venues, will reopen on April 15.  The venue has announced several shows throughout April with a renovated and expanded Beer Garden open at 4:00pm on Thursdays and Fridays, and at 2:00pm on Saturdays and Sundays.  

The Stanhope House will re-open its Beer Garden on April 15, with doors at 4:00pm and the Skylands Songwriters Guild open mic. There is no cover charge for this “soft” re-opening. The hard re-opening is the next night, Friday, April 16, in the Beer Garden, and features Wig Party with special guest Tim Carbone of Railroad Earth ($10 online and at door, with $1 fee online). 

“We are beyond excited to welcome friends old and new back to The Stanhope House,” says venue manager Ren Giliberti. “We are working hard to make sure everyone enjoys returning to the place we call home.”

The venerable venue closed in November for the winter, due to cold weather making outdoor shows difficult or impossible. Once conditions permit, owner Jon Klein and Giliberti are hopeful of reopening the indoor part of the legendary roadhouse, which is located minutes off of Route 80.

The Stanhope House bills itself as “The Last Great American Roadhouse” and has hosted everyone from blues legends and Rock and Roll Hall of Famers, to locals playing at open-mic nights. Like the rest of the entertainment industry, the “House” where legend has it that Babe Ruth once drank has been greatly affected by the Covid-19 pandemic of 2020-21. Every Thursday: Open mic, hosted by Skylands Songwriters Guild

All entertainment is presented by Flying V Productions, and any ticketed show that does not start due to inclement weather will be rescheduled. Ticket link for Beer Garden shows: https://bit.ly/2PzSpv

Brandon “Taz” Niederauer is to appear Friday, May 7, as part of the spring/summer Outdoor Concert Series. Tickets are $30 for this all-ages show, plus $3 fee online. Tickets: http://bit.ly/TAZ5721 

The Stanhope House is located at 45 Main Street in Stanhope, New Jersey.
